Tall Ship Johanna Lucretia Visit

24-26June 2022

The topsail schooner, Johanna Lucretia, is setting sail for Saundersfoot!

Built as a fishing vessel in Belgium in 1945, the tall ship Johanna Lucretia is currently the only UK flagged topsail schooner in sail training, and has appeared in the films The Riddle of the Sands (1979) and Amazing Grace (2006).

From 24-26 JuneJohanna Lucretia will be anchored in Saundersfoot Bay, just off Saundersfoot Harbour. The tall ship will be anchored out in the bay from 17:00 on Friday 24 June to 05:00 on Monday 27 June.
